Steve Dale speaks with Elliot Serrano, The Anti-Cruelty Society’s manager of community programs, on their Virtual Day of Service for Martin Luther King Jr. Day. Elliot provides details about the many activities and shows that will be displayed, including virtual visits with the adoptable pets and more.

Around Comics welcomes Tom Stillwell and Elliot Serrano to the panel this week. Tom is the owner and operator of Spinner Rack Comics, a comics company dedicated to all ages and kid friendly comics. He is also the President of Unscrewed, an organization that helps educate and protect creators from fraudulent practices in the comics industry. Elliot is the writer of It's Geek to Me, an article in the Chicago Tribune's Red Eye newspaper.
